Delhi Metro Link for IGI Airport’s T1 & T3 Moves Ahead

Delhi Metro Link: A long pending Metro line connecting Terminal 1 of Delhi’s Indira Gandhi International Airport (IGIA) to a new station at Aerocity that will facilitate passenger transfers from Terminal 3 might finally see the light of the day, people in the know said.

“The Detailed Project Report (DPR) has been finalised to integrate T1 with the upcoming Golden Line, allowing international passengers arriving at T3 to connect to their domestic flights at T1 via Aerocity within ten minutes,” one of the officials aware of the plan said.

To be sure, DIAL had first proposed the extension in 2023, after which DMRC conducted a study and submitted a DPR. The plan didn’t take off then.

Work on the rest of the Golden Line from Aerocity-Tughlakabad started in 2022. T3 is currently served by the Airport Express Line that also stops at Aerocity and the Magenta Line connects to T1. There is no interconnection between the two lines.

With the new metro plan, an international passenger arriving at a domestic flight will be able to take the Airport Express Line from T3, alight at Aerocity and switch to the Golden Line to reach T1—the proposed next stop on the line.

Another person aware of the matter said both DIAL and DMRC have now finalised the plan and it’s under government approval and is expected soon. The DPR has been approved by the Delhi government, according to people in the know, and will be placed before the Union Cabinet after approval from the Ministry of Housing and Urban Affairs.

“The extension work will commence after cabinet approval and will be completed by 2027,” the official added.

The connection comes even as the government has announced plans to make Delhi an aviation hub.

“We have a plan that within two years we want to establish Delhi as a major international aviation hub,” Civil aviation minister Ram Mohan Naidu said on the sidelines of the World Economic Forum in January this year.

“The idea of promoting Delhi Airport as a hub aligns with the government’s vision. However, we still need to improve the transit experience. While the airport infrastructure is improving, challenges remain, such as the connection between terminals T1 and T3,” DIAL CEO Videh Jaipuriar said recently.

Currently, the airport handles about 21% connecting traffic. Its international-to-international share has risen from 1% to 3% in recent years and the target is to reach 10% in the next 5-7 years.

A dedicated intra-airport air train or Automated People Mover (APM) is also planned but is in the bidding stage.

Currently, passengers can use a free shuttle bus service or app-based cabs and taxis for inter-terminal transfers.
